Spirituality therapists in Waikoloa Village, Hawaii Statistics

Spirituality therapists in Waikoloa Village, Hawaii average 15 years of experience and charge around $203 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Somatic Therapy (57%), Internal Family Systems (IFS) (43%), and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(33%).
